How they compare
United States of America currently reports 54.54 against 54.11 in Tuvalu, a difference of 0.43.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 5 shared years of data; in 2019 it was Tuvalu ahead.
Tuvalu ranks 15th and United States of America ranks 14th of 192 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Tuvalu averaged higher in 1 and United States of America in 1.
